The Significance of RTP in Slot Gaming
Return-to-player (RTP) is a critical metric within the gaming industry, denoting the proportion of wagered money that a slot game is statistically set to return over an extended period. For instance, a machine with a 96% RTP will, on average, give back £96 for every £100 wagered. This metric offers transparency and a benchmark for players assessing the potential value of a game, while for operators, it informs game selection and marketing strategies.

Impact on Player Behaviour and Casino Economics
Higher RTP games tend to attract a more committed player base, with studies indicating increased time on device and higher overall spend. This aligns with modern operator strategies that see a shift toward game portfolios emphasizing player-centric mechanics and transparency, enhancing overall trustworthiness. Nevertheless, it’s essential to understand that RTP is a statistical measure; individual sessions remain unpredictable, underscoring the importance of responsible gambling practices.
